Transaction 26e20a6859e086081f2db0819e67616b483b8363f57e0cc5af3ec1c7801e4d08

2 Input
2 Outputs
  • 26e20a6859e086081f2db0819e67616b483b8363f57e0cc5af3ec1c7801e4d08:0
  • value  666000000
    address  1J5rruBvu3DbJSHHK8ufsqnfLM6PD6hTaK
  • 26e20a6859e086081f2db0819e67616b483b8363f57e0cc5af3ec1c7801e4d08:1
  • value  337676027
    address  1KJAhkaUfNntVMR9VTqW1mR73g7Z5suhyQ